Global consumers spent more than five and half hours on social network sites like Facebook and Twitter in December 2009, up 82pc from December 2008, according to new figures from The Nielsen Company.
Social networks and blogs were the most popular online category when ranked by average time spent in December, followed by online games and instant messaging.
According to Nielsen, with 206.9 million unique visitors, Facebook was the top global social networking destination last month. Some 67pc of global social media users visited the site during the month and spent an average of nearly six hours per month there.
Nielsen’s information is based on data from the US, UK, Australia, Brazil, Japan, Switzerland, Germany, France, Spain and Italy.
